The primary advantage is versatility. You can request cutouts for electrical outlets, notches for crown molding, or unique shapes like ovals and hexagons that aren't available in retail stores. Furthermore, ordering from a specialist allows you to choose safety backing—a film that prevents the glass from shattering into large shards if broken—which is essential for high-traffic areas or children's rooms.

The most critical step is getting the dimensions right. It is often recommended to measure twice and subtract about 1/8th of an inch (3mm) from the total width and height if the mirror is being fitted into a recessed frame or tight alcove.
